Roseanne Barr: Blonde and Bitchin' originally aired exclusively on HBO but is now available in this home-video release. In Barr's first comedy special in over 14 years, the sitcom mainstay, movie star, and acid-mouthed comedienne-at-large returns to her standup act -- the venue that originally launched her into superstardom in the early '80s -- before a jam-packed, enthusiastic audience. In the process, Barr hilariously touches on a myriad of controversial topics. From the Oval Office doings of George W. Bush to the hot-button issue of gay marriage, nothing is off-topic or too sensitive. ~ Nathan Southern, All Movie Guide

This was horribly disappointing! Roseanne *used* to be a funny stand-up comedian and I loved the first 5 or 6 seasons of Roseanne (TV Show), but this show stunk. The whole thing started bad and just got worse. First you are treated to a bunch of boring "joke-wanna-bes", and that is followed by a stupid "supernatural" theme where some spirit is supposed to help her answer audience questions (the spirit isn't any funnier, by the way) and lastly we get treated to watching Roseanne dance around in a skimpy black leotard. On a scale of 5 stars.... well, what is less than 1/2 a star??
